James Booth

Birth9 Feb 1823 - Holbeck, Yorkshire, England
DeathOctober 1876 - Hunslet, Yorkshire West Riding
MotherHannah Brown
FatherCharles Booth

Born in Holbeck, Yorkshire, England on 9 Feb 1823 to Charles Booth and Hannah Brown. James Booth married Elizabeth Butterfield and had 10 children. He passed away on October 1876 in Hunslet, Yorkshire West Riding.
